WILLIAM L.....ALWAYS SHARING A SMILE!
William L. has spent the last 2 ½ years here at Vanderheyden, and has made a lasting impression on our community with his smile and his actions.
Our 12th Grader from Queens was the recipient of the "Royal Stars Award", that was given out at our Graduation Ceremony on June 24th.
William says he loves to help fellow residents out whenever they need, and in whatever way he can. He said he does this by talking to them about their problems, and guides them into doing the right thing in situations.
Not only does William use his smile to make others happy, he makes a difference in many lives by volunteering in the Vanderheyden community, helps with a variety of chores, and tries to be respectful of all.
When he's not volunteering or helping others, William is an active participant on several of our sports teams, which include track, flag football, snowboarding and soccer. William can also be found "under the boards" on the basketball court as a Small Forward, and behind the plate as a Catcher on Vanderheyden's softball team. He was also one of Vanderheyden's "Team of Five" who won several medals in the New York State Special Olympics held in June at SUNY Brockport.
William definitely fits the bill of a Vanderheyden "Royal Star" recipient!
